Sustainable and Reliable: Why C50 Steel Grade is a Smart Choice for Eco-conscious Industries
Introduction:
In recent years, the importance of sustainability and eco-consciousness has gained significant attention in various industries. Companies are now actively seeking materials that not only meet their performance requirements but also have a minimal impact on the environment. One such material that stands out in terms of both mechanical properties and chemical composition is the C50 steel grade. This article explores why C50 steel grade is a smart choice for eco-conscious industries.
Mechanical Properties:
C50 steel is a medium carbon steel grade, known for its excellent mechanical properties. It exhibits high strength, toughness, and wear resistance. These properties make it suitable for a wide range of applications, including automotive components, machinery parts, and construction equipment. By using C50 steel, industries can ensure the durability and reliability of their products, reducing the need for frequent replacements and minimizing waste generation.
Furthermore, C50 steel offers good machinability, allowing for easy fabrication and shaping processes. This characteristic simplifies manufacturing operations and reduces energy consumption during production, contributing to overall sustainability efforts.
Chemical Composition:
The chemical composition of C50 steel plays a crucial role in its sustainability and eco-friendliness. It consists of primarily iron and carbon, with trace amounts of other elements, such as manganese, phosphorus, and sulfur. Compared to other steel grades, the carbon content in C50 steel is moderate, reducing its environmental impact during production.
One notable advantage of C50 steel is its low to no toxic element content. This makes it an environmentally friendly choice, as it minimizes the release of harmful substances into the ecosystem. Additionally, the absence of toxic elements also simplifies the recycling process, allowing for efficient reuse of C50 steel, further reducing waste and minimizing the need for raw material extraction.
